More California students than ever are heading out of state for college. Here's why
PositiveU.S News

- The proportion of California high school graduates attending college out of state has nearly doubled over the past two decades, according to a recent report. This trend reflects a significant shift in student preferences and choices regarding higher education, as many seek opportunities beyond California's borders.
- This increase in out-of-state college enrollment highlights the changing landscape of higher education in California, where students may be pursuing more favorable academic programs, financial aid options, or campus environments that align better with their aspirations.
- The rising number of California students studying out of state occurs amid ongoing debates over in-state tuition policies for undocumented students, as well as broader challenges in college admissions processes. These dynamics underscore the complexities of educational access and the varying factors influencing students' decisions in a competitive academic environment.
